AI Is Not Replacing Recruiters — Rewriting the Recruiting Operating Model

6月 8, 2026
AI recruiting operating model illustrating human recruiters working with artificial intelligence in modern talent acquisition

Artificial intelligence is rapidly changing talent acquisition. But despite growing concerns, AI is not replacing recruiters. Instead, it is fundamentally reshaping the AI recruiting operating model, redefining how human expertise and intelligent technology work together to deliver faster, smarter, and more scalable hiring outcomes.

For recruiting leaders, the real question is no longer whether to adopt AI — but how to redesign the recruiting operating model around it.

AI Is Transforming the Recruiting Operating Model

Traditional recruiting models were built around manual execution: sourcing resumes, screening candidates, coordinating interviews, and managing fragmented systems. AI changes this foundation.

Modern AI recruiting operating models embed intelligence directly into workflows — enabling recruiters to move from reactive execution to proactive talent strategy.

AI does not eliminate roles. It reshapes responsibilities.

From Automation to Strategic Talent Impact

What AI Can Automate in Recruiting

AI excels at high-volume, repeatable tasks that slow recruiters down:

  • Resume parsing and candidate ranking
  • AI-powered sourcing across multiple platforms
  • Automated outreach, follow-ups, and scheduling
  • Talent pool segmentation and rediscovery

These capabilities significantly increase recruiter productivity and reduce time-to-hire.

What Recruiters Do Better Than AI

While AI processes data, recruiters interpret people.

Human recruiters remain essential for:

  • Assessing cultural and team fit
  • Understanding career motivations and risk factors
  • Advising hiring managers on talent trade-offs
  • Influencing and closing high-impact candidates

AI provides insights. Recruiters make judgment calls.

This human–AI division of labor is the core of a modern recruiting operating model.

Why Human Judgment Still Matters in AI Recruiting

Even the most advanced AI models lack empathy, contextual understanding, and ethical accountability.

In AI-driven talent acquisition, recruiters are still responsible for:

  • Managing candidate experience
  • Mitigating bias and ensuring fairness
  • Navigating compensation, negotiation, and trust
  • Representing employer brand authentically

Organizations that over-automate without human oversight risk damaging candidate trust and long-term hiring outcomes.

The future of recruiters is not technical replacement — it is strategic elevation.

How AI Is Redefining Talent Acquisition Teams

AI-Powered Talent Intelligence

Leading organizations are consolidating data across ATS, CRM, sourcing platforms, and workforce analytics into integrated talent intelligence systems.

This allows recruiters to:

  • Predict hiring demand
  • Identify skills gaps earlier
  • Optimize pipeline quality instead of volume

Human + AI Collaboration in Recruiting

In high-performing teams, recruiters no longer “use tools” — they collaborate with AI.

Examples include:

  • Recruiters guiding AI sourcing logic
  • AI supporting recruiter decision-making, not replacing it
  • Recruiters focusing on stakeholder alignment and hiring strategy

This collaborative model is becoming the new standard in global recruiting operations.

What the Future of Recruiters Looks Like

Recruiters who embrace AI will:

  • Spend more time on high-value advisory work
  • Scale hiring without linear headcount growth
  • Become strategic partners to business leaders

Those who resist AI will not be replaced by machines — but by recruiters who know how to work with them.

The future of recruiters belongs to professionals who combine human insight with AI-enabled execution.

Conclusion: Building a Scalable AI Recruiting Strategy

AI is not a threat to recruiting — it is a force multiplier.

By redesigning the AI recruiting operating model, organizations can unlock speed, quality, and scalability without sacrificing human judgment or candidate experience.
